(201) 215-0772 is a Medicare Robocall
Be cautious.
- Listen
- Transcript Hello. Good afternoon. My name is Grace. The new Trump administration has changed the Medicare policies for your state. Of New Jersey. Before we go any further, it's important that I verify you currently have both part a and part b of Medicare, right? Before I could transfer you. Let me check your eligibility for the new benefits that we have that includes food cards, cash benefits of up to $250, flex cards and very low premiums, confirming your status, I will be able to transfer you to the next step. So you do have part. A and B of med. Medicare, right?
